Abstract: Let calS(mathcalH) denote the set of all self-adjoint operators (not necessarily bounded) on a Hilbert space mathcalH, which is the set of all physical quantities on a quantum system mathcalH. We introduce a binary relation on calS(mathcalH). We show that if , then A and B are affiliated with some abelian von Neumann algebra. The relation induces a partial algebraic operation oplus on calS(mathcalH). We prove that is a generalized orthoalgebra. This algebra is a generalization of the famous Birkhoff,--,von Neumann quantum logic model. It establishes a mathematical structure on all physical quantities on mathcalH. In particular, we note that has a partial order preceq, and prove that ApreceqB if and only if A has a value in Delta implies that B has a value in Delta for every Borel set Delta not containing 0. Moreover, the existence of the infimum AwedgeB and supremum AveeB for A,BinmathcalS(mathcalH) (with respect to preceq) is studied, and it is shown at the end that the position operator Q and momentum operator P in the Heisenberg commutation relation satisfy QwedgeP=0.
